Steals and Assists

#1 John Stockton (3,265 steals and 15,806 assists)

John Stockton is the player who in all terms is a justification of point guard position in the game of basketball. His 19 years career in the NBA is a testimony to his excellence in skills and consistency with which he served the only team he played for, Utah Jazz. John Stockton is a career leader in not one but two categories, Steals and Assists.

He played 1504 games in his career and averaged 13.1 points at 51.5 field goal percentage, 10.5 assists and 2.2 steals. He was also a good 3-point shooter and shot at 38.4% throughout his career. He is 41st on the all-time NBA scoring list with 19,711 career points. For a player like Stockton, it wasn't until his 39th year of age and 17 year in the NBA, that he recorded his first triple-double.

There is no active player in the NBA who is even in the top 10 of this list. Chris Paul is at 12th position (2,054 steals) and LeBron James is at 16th position (1,903 steals).

Other players in the all-time steals leaders list are:

#2 Jason Kidd (2,684 steals)

#3 Michael Jordan (2,514 steals)

#4 Gary Payton (2,445 steals)

#5 Maurice Cheeks (2,310 steals)
